Isaiah 11:4
Holman Christian Standard Bible
4 but He will judge the poor righteously(A)
and execute justice for the oppressed of the land.
He will strike the land
with discipline[a] from His mouth,(B)
and He will kill the wicked(C)
with a command[b] from His lips.(D)

Hebrews 4:12
Holman Christian Standard Bible
12 For the word of God is living and effective(A) and sharper than any double-edged sword,(B) penetrating as far as the separation of soul and spirit, joints and marrow. It is able to judge the ideas and thoughts of the heart.(C)

Revelation 1:16
Holman Christian Standard Bible
16 He had seven stars in His right hand; a sharp double-edged sword came from His mouth,(A) and His face was shining like the sun at midday.[a]
